What can it look like to heal anxiety and OCD? In this episode, Eleanor sits down with Amelie Rey, a natural medicine facilitator, to talk about what healing can look like when you go beyond talk therapy and work with natural medicines. Amelie shares her story openly, including where she started, what wasn't working, and how intentional work with psychedelic-assisted therapy, somatic practices, meditation and our method changed the trajectory of her life and her work. She and Eleanor are building a practice rooted in the Colorado Natural Medicine Health Act that brings together natural medicine facilitation, somatic and nature-based healing. If you or someone you love has been living with anxiety or OCD and wondering whether there's something more than what conventional therapy has offered you, this episode is for you. In this episode: Amelie talks about her personal experience with anxiety and what led her to psychedelic-assisted therapy. She walks through what somatic work is and why the body matters so much in mental health healing. She explains briefly what natural medicine facilitation can looks like in practice under Colorado's Natural Medicine Health Act, and how the four pillars in The Makaranda Method supports lasting change. She and Eleanor also touch on what they're building together and why they believe this approach offers real hope for people who feel stuck. To stay connected, follow us on Instagram @themakarandamethod [https://www.instagram.com/themakarandamethod/] and @eleanor.evans.medina [https://www.instagram.com/eleanor.evans.medina/] Visit our website: www.themakarandamethod.com [https://www.themakarandamethod.com/] About Eleanor Evans Medina: Eleanor Evans Medina is a nature-based therapist, death doula, and beekeeper who calls herself a daughter of the Earth. She started The Makaranda Method in 2018, and her work brings people back into relationship with the Earth and with themselves through somatics and earth-based ceremony. Whether she is with someone one-on-one, in a group, or on retreat, what she is really after is helping people feel free, settled, and at home in their own lives.
